E. Myrtle McCaughey, 90 Retired Assistant City Clerk E. Myrtle McCaughey, 90, of West Street, Attleboro, died peacefully on Friday, January 28, 2011 at Sturdy Memorial Hospital in Attleboro. She was the wife of the late Johnston G. McCaughey to whom she was married on April 3, 1943 and who died on October 8, 1967. Born in Pawtucket, Rhode Island on October 7, 1920, she was a daughter of the late Harley and Ethel (Arnold) Mowry. She was raised and educated in Pawtucket where she was a 1939 graduate of Pawtucket High School. Mrs. McCaughey was employed in the College Division of the former L. G. Balfour Company in Attleboro for several years until becoming the Assistant City Clerk for the City of Attleboro for 19 years prior to her retirement in July 1988. A resident of Attleboro since 1950, she previously resided in her native community of Pawtucket, Rhode Island prior to moving to Massachusetts. Mrs. McCaughey was a longtime member of the Second Congregational Church in Attleboro where she served her church family as a member of the Players Group, was a member of the church choir and was a senior advisor for the Senior Fellowship. She was a member of the Order of the Eastern Star Hope Chapter #41, Attleboro. Times spent in Oakland, Maine were among her most treasured. She enjoyed the ocean, flowers and solving crossword puzzles. She leaves a daughter: Sharmon E. McCaughey of Attleboro; a son: Dale A. McCaughey of Rehoboth; four grandchildren: Thomas McCaughey of Somerset; David McCaughey of West Bridgewater; Kathryn McCaughey of Somerset and John McCaughey of Somerset and several extended family members and dear friends. She was the sister of the late William Mowry and the late Harley Mowry. Visitation is respectfully omitted.
